A typical day involves a variety of physical and procedural tasks. Common responsibilities include receiving incoming shipments, verifying quantities and quality, and accurately sorting products. Associates spend significant time picking and packing orders according to specific requests, often using handheld scanners for inventory control. They are responsible for safely loading and unloading trailers, strategically organizing merchandise on pallets, and preparing orders for dispatch. Maintaining a clean, safe, and organized work environment is a constant priority, adhering to strict safety and sanitation protocols to prevent accidents and damage. The role demands a specific set of skills and attributes. Physical stamina and the ability to frequently lift, carry, push, and pull items, often weighing up to 50 pounds, is fundamental. Associates are on their feet for most of the shift, performing tasks that involve bending, reaching, and walking in large warehouse spaces. Attention to detail is critical for accuracy in order fulfillment and inventory counts. Basic math and literacy skills are required for reading orders, labels, and documentation. The ability to follow detailed instructions and standard operating procedures ensures efficiency and safety. Furthermore, these jobs require individuals who can work both independently with minimal supervision and collaboratively as part of a team, communicating effectively with peers and supervisors. Reliability, a strong work ethic, and a commitment to safety are paramount. Many employers provide on-the-job training, but familiarity with warehouse equipment, such as pallet jacks or forklifts (with certification often provided), is a valuable asset. The work environment can vary, with time spent in ambient, refrigerated, or freezer sections, requiring appropriate attire.
